Rosenberg residents obtain birth certificates through the Fort Bend County Clerk at 301 Jackson Street in nearby Richmond. With the city’s booming population growth, many children born at facilities like Houston Methodist Sugar Land Hospital or Memorial Hermann Southwest require certified birth certificates for enrollment in highly-rated Fort Bend ISD schools including Rosenberg Elementary and Jackson Middle School. The county’s efficient processing system accommodates the high demand from Rosenberg’s growing family population, with standard fees beginning at $22 for the first certified copy. Many working parents appreciate the county’s online ordering system, which delivers certificates directly to Rosenberg addresses.

Birth Certificates in Rosenberg
Requirements
Valid government ID, payment, proof of relationship to person named on certificate
Who Can Request
The person named on the certificate, their parent/legal guardian, spouse, child, grandparent, sibling, or authorized legal representative with proper documentation.

Marriage Licenses in Rosenberg
Couples planning weddings in Rosenberg’s beautiful venues, from elegant receptions at the Rosenberg Civic Center to outdoor ceremonies at Seabourne Creek Nature Park, secure marriage licenses through the Fort Bend County Clerk in Richmond. The short drive from Rosenberg to the county seat takes about 15 minutes via Highway 36 North. Texas requires no waiting period for marriage licenses, making it convenient for couples to obtain their license and celebrate their ceremony within days. The county’s streamlined process serves the area’s diverse population efficiently.
Requirements
Both parties present with valid ID, certified copies of divorce decrees if previously married

Death certificates for Rosenberg residents are handled through the Fort Bend County Clerk’s office in Richmond. The city’s rapid growth and diverse population mean families often need multiple certified copies for insurance claims, social security administration, and estate settlement. Local funeral homes work closely with the county system to ensure timely processing for grieving families throughout the Rosenberg area.
Requirements
Valid ID, proof of relationship or legal authority
Who Can Request
Spouse, parent, child, sibling, grandparent, legal representative of the estate, funeral director, or anyone with a documented legal or personal interest.

Divorce Decrees in Rosenberg
Divorce decree copies for Rosenberg residents are available through the Fort Bend County District Clerk. The county’s family courts handle dissolution proceedings, with certified copies needed for remarriage licenses, child custody modifications, and property settlements. Rosenberg’s growing population includes many relocated families who may need Texas divorce decrees for various legal and personal purposes.
Requirements
Valid ID, case number helpful

The Fort Bend County Clerk at 301 Jackson Street in Richmond serves Rosenberg residents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M. From Rosenberg, take Highway 36 North for approximately 8 miles – about 15 minutes during normal traffic. The courthouse offers free parking in designated areas around the historic Richmond town square. Payment options include cash, checks, money orders, and credit cards. Fort Bend County provides online ordering for birth and death certificates with home delivery to Rosenberg addresses, typically within 5-7 business days. From Rosenberg, head north on Highway 36 (Avenue H/Main Street) for approximately 8 miles to Richmond. Turn right on Jackson Street. The Fort Bend County Courthouse complex is located at 301 Jackson Street, with the County Clerk’s office inside the main courthouse building.
